Good: - huge a la carte portions - flavors are on point - enormous eating space - plenty of space for stroller Meh: - parking is no bueno - needs an overhaul of decor I met up a couple of friends for lunch time around noon. There was about 4 spots out front. During dinner time and the weekends good luck with the parking. Since one of my friends knows the owner, service was fairly quick. It's a Cambodian restaurant with traditional Cambodian dishes, but there are also lots of Chinese dishes as well. My fave dish to order at any real Cambodian spot is the lemongrass beef. The flavor was spot on, but the quality of the meat was so so and some of the pieces a bit chewy. A surprise to me though was the beef bone soup. AMAZING! Tastes just like mom used to make, so it brought back some really good memories. As i mentioned before, my friend knows the owner so i didn't get to see a menu with prices, but for 3 of us was about $60-70 for 6 dishes. Come give this place a try when you're in the area. Nice place for a big event like a wedding. Food is good too. Menu has a pictures of all their dishes. So you know what your getting. Service is nice. Bathroom is a bit tight which is odd being that its a Big restaurant that holds events. Parking is in front with a guard and there is more parking around the back too. We came here a few times. The only down side on our last visit is that dont serve side of broth like most Cambodian restaurants do, in the evenings. Its ok though, we know now.
